A systematic review is a rigorous research method that aims to synthesize empirical evidence to answer a specific clinical question. The thorough search process and detailed analysis takes approximately 1.5 years. A team of at least three researchers must gather all relevant studies, assess their quality, and synthesize the findings. The key steps are to:

The Joanna Briggs Institute Evidence-Based Practice Database is helping to improve the quality and safety of patient care. JBI’s Evidence-based Practice Database provides rapid access to the best available evidence on a wide range of clinical topics at the point of care, including 5000+ JBI Evidence Summaries, Recommended Practices and Best Practice Information Sheets.
